Minggu, 02 Februari 2014

Percobaan pass by reference ( tipe lain dari variabel dalam method)

Percobaan pass by reference ( tipe lain dari variabel dalam method)

sebelum membuat class maka buatlah sebuah java project dengan cara klik File --> New --> Java Project , maka akan muncul tampilan seperti gambar dibawah ini :


setelah membuat java project maka kita akan membuat kelas, seperti gambar dibawah ini dengan cara klik File --> New --> Class maka akan muncul tampilan seperti gambar dibawah ini :


Kode Program :
class TestPassByReference
{
public static void main( String[] args ){
//membuat array integer
int []ages
= {2, 4, 6};
//mencetak nilai array
for( int i=0; i<ages.length; i++ ){
System.out.println( ages[i] );
}
test( ages );
for( int i=0; i<ages.length; i++ ){
System.out.println( ages[i] );
}
}
public static void test( int[] arr ){
//merubah nilai array
for( int i=0; i<arr.length; i++ ){
arr[i] = i + 102;
}
}
}

Screenshot :

Output :






Sumber : JENI (Java Education Network Indonesia)

Tidak ada komentar: